Description
1,3-Benzenedicarboxylic Acid, Polymer With 2,2-Dimethyl-1,3-Propanediol is a high-performance, linear polyester polyol derived from isophthalic acid and neopentyl glycol. This polymer is valued for its excellent chemical resistance, hydrolytic stability, and ability to impart hardness and durability to final formulations. It is a critical raw material for manufacturers seeking to produce premium coatings, adhesives, and specialty elastomers with enhanced performance characteristics.
Application
- High-Performance Coatings: Serves as a key polyol component in polyurethane coatings for automotive, industrial, and marine applications, providing excellent gloss retention, chemical resistance, and weatherability.
- Adhesives and Sealants: Used in formulating polyurethane-based adhesives and sealants that require strong bonding, flexibility, and resistance to moisture and environmental stress.
- Elastomers and Castables: A fundamental building block for manufacturing polyurethane elastomers, offering a balance of toughness, abrasion resistance, and low-temperature flexibility.
- Powder Coatings: Employed in carboxyl-functional polyester resins for hybrid and TGIC-free powder coating systems, contributing to flow, leveling, and overall film properties.
- Synthetic Leather and Textile Finishes: Used in coatings for synthetic leather (PU leather) and textile finishes to achieve desired softness, durability, and surface feel.
- Industrial Resins: Acts as a modifier in unsaturated polyester resins (UPR) and other composite matrices to enhance specific mechanical and chemical resistance properties.
Basic Information
| Product Name | 1,3-Benzenedicarboxylic Acid, Polymer With 2,2-Dimethyl-1,3-Propanediol |
| CAS No. | 26811-89-2 |
| Molecular Formula | (C8H6O4 • C5H12O2)n |
| Molecular Weight | Polymer - Contact for details |
| Synonyms | Poly(isophthalate-co-neopentyl glycol); Isophthalic Acid-Neopentyl Glycol Polyester Polyol; IPA-NPG Polyester Polyol; Poly(neopentyl glycol isophthalate); NPG-IPA Polyol; Polyester Polyol from Isophthalic Acid and Neopentyl Glycol; Linear Polyester Diol (IPA/NPG); 2,2-Dimethyl-1,3-propanediol polymer with isophthalic acid |
